A leading junior of great intellect and experience.
After many years defending and prosecuting at all levels of criminal advocacy, he now practises almost exclusively in the field of professional regulation, applying his experience in particular to the prosecution of medical disciplinary proceedings for the GMC.
He not only prosecutes substantive Fitness to Practise hearings lasting up to several weeks but also appears frequently in the High Court, especially where questions of law need to be addressed. He is well equipped for such work by his previous experience of appellate advocacy, up to the highest levels (Privy Council/ House of Lords) and his history of practise in extradition.
He was appointed a Grade 4 CPS advocate in 2007. He has a particular ability to cut through complex issues of fact or law in order to get to the heart of the matter and a high reputation for integrity and fairness.
